Final breakthrough for KTS Tarnobrzeg

Club from Poland beat French Metz in the second leg of the ETTU Cup final

Four times runners up in the Women’s ETTU Cup KTS Tarnobrzeg finally clinched the title in the Women’s ETTU Cup. In the second leg of the final Polish club repeated the success from the previous encounter and overcame Metz TT.

However this time French club made it harder for the hosts. Tarnobrzeg was stretched to full distance. HAN Ying was the back-bone of the club’s success. She overcame both Yunli SCHREINER and WU Jiaduo after very close matches. Renáta ŠTRBÍKOVÁ maintained her focus and won decisive match against Yunli SCHREINER after previously struggled to find the game for WU JIaduo.

LI Qian and FU Yu repeated the result from the opening leg – straight games victory for FU.

ETTU Cup final

KTS SPAR Zamek Tarnobrzeg – METZ TT 3:2

HAN Ying – Yunli SCHREINER 3:1 (11:2 11:6 7:11 11:5)
Renáta ŠTRBÍKOVÁ – WU Jiaduo 1:3 (11:8 12:14 6:11 8:11)
LI Qian – FU Yu 0:3 (3:11 7:11 4:11)
HAN Ying – WU Jiaduo 3:2 (14:12 11:7 9:11 8:11 13:11)
Renáta ŠTRBÍKOVÁ – Yunli SCHREINER 3:0 (11:3 11:8 11:9)

The European Table Tennis Union (ETTU) is the governing body of the sport of table tennis in Europe, and is the only authority recognized for this purpose by the International Table Tennis Federation. The ETTU deals with all matters relating to table tennis at a European level, including the development and promotion of the sport in the territories controlled by its 58 member associations, and the organization of continental table tennis competitions, including the European Championships.
